Dodge is offering seven weeks of four-day Summer Camps between June 17 and August 9. Camps run from 8:15 a.m.–3:00 p.m. and are for kids entering grades 1–2, 3–5, and 6–8. Cost and location vary by camp. Need-based scholarships are available to those who qualify.
For ages 3–5, see Dodge Nature Preschool’s six-week summer program.
How Summer Camp Works
To provide equitable access to camp for all families, Summer Camps are filled using a lottery process. The lottery was open from February 5–12. If you entered the lottery, here’s what you can expect next:
- Between February 12–26, our staff will process lottery forms. Numbers will be assigned randomly.
- By Monday, February 26, you’ll be notified via email if your child was drawn and placed in a camp or waitlisted*. Your email will detail camp registration instructions or waitlist information. If placed, you’ll have one week to register for camp—your spot will be offered to the next child on the waitlist after this week.
*Your child is automatically placed on the waitlist if they’re not drawn in the lottery.
